Problem description: 

Steps to reproduce:
1. click on "formula wizard" button
2. select a forumla, e.g. SUM
3. click next
4. click in the first argument textbox, select an area in the spreadsheet using
mouse-drag.
5. click OK

Current behavior:
Instead of =SUM(A1:A2) LO creates =SUM(#REF!.A2) which is not correct

Expected behavior:
=SUM(A1:A2)

Operating System: Windows 7
Version: 4.2.0.1 rc
Last worked in: 4.1.2.3 release
